a month ago it started with slip under load now after 400 km almost no traction.
Gearbox data:
BW35, 40 kkm from overhaul, in D good up-/smooth down shift: full throttle:slight slip 1 to 2 and bit hold/push 2 to 3, recent ATF exchange, correct ATF level and KD adjustment.
Appreciate to hear your suggestions about the R slip.
 
If you've had the wrong fluid in it, then that could cause the slight slip on the 1-2 shift. If you've now got the correct fluid then that may well cure that particular problem. If not you could check the front band adjustment. If all forward gears operate perfectly, and there's no problems with TOP gear at all, then the REVERSE problem will be associated with the rear band or it's operating mechanism. If you roadtest in selector position "1" and you don't have engine braking, that will confirm it. You could check the rear band adjustment. If the adjuster isn't loose, but it adjusts up a long way, then the servo could be adrift or broken. You can drop the sump to have a look. If you need to check the front band adjustment, then you'll need the sump removed anyway.
